Former Huskie Matt Jernstad Signs Pro Baseball Contract with Joliet Jackhammers

DeKALB, Ill. - Former Northern Illinois pitcher Matt Jernstad (Oswego, Ill./Oswego) has signed with the Joliet Jackhammers of the independent Northern League. The lefthander is the 20th Huskie to sign a pro contact in Ed Mathey's six seasons as head coach.

Jernstad won 11 games in his four seasons at NIU and ended his career ranked fifth on the school's all-time starts list (39), seventh in strikeouts (163) and 10th in innings pitched (228.1). All three of Jernstad's 2008 victories came during the second half of the season as he compiled a 3-4 overall record after notching a pair of four victory campaigns in 2006 and 2007.

In an elimination game against Ball State at the 2008 MAC Tournament, Jernstad struck out a career-high 13, the second-highest single-game total on record at NIU, over 7.1 innings in a game won by the Huskies in their last at-bat.

Former Huskie infielder Rob Marconi of the Gary SouthShore RailCats was an all-star selection in the Northern League this season. Jernstad joins former teammates Bobby Stevens and Trevor Feeney, both drafted and signed by MLB teams, as NIU's "Class of 2008" players reaching the pro ranks.

The Jackhammers are managed by 14-year Major League infielder and former Minor League Manager of the Year Wally Backman and the team's pitching coach is former Major Leaguer Floyd Youmans.
